By Gene Wilder. Composed by Anthony Newley and Leslie Bricusse. Arranged by SilverTonalities. This edition: pdf. Children, Film/TV, Instructional. Score. 6 pages. SilverTonalities #1092991. Published by SilverTonalities (A0.1518885).

"Pure Imagination" from the 1971 film Willy Wonka & the Chocolate Factory sung by Gene Wilder who played the character of Willy Wonka
